It is situated near the borders of Northumberland, and consists of a narrow valley surrounded by high lands, and inclosed on the west by the Cross, … Alston is a town in Cumbria, England, within the civil parish of Alston Moor on the River South Tyne. It shares the title of the 'highest market town in England', at about 1,000 feet (300 m) above sea level, with Buxton, Derbyshire. Despite its altitude, the town is easily accessible via the many roads which link the town … See more Alston lies within the North Pennines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, more than 16.3 miles (26.2 km) by road from the nearest town, Haltwhistle, and is surrounded by moorland.
